LangChain Introduces Managed Deep Agents: A New Standard for Building and Deploying AI Agents

LangChain has announced the launch of Managed Deep Agents, a specialized solution designed to streamline the development, execution, and deployment of Deep Agents. By providing a managed environment, this new offering simplifies the complex process of agent building. Key features integrated into the platform include a built-in runtime, streaming capabilities, secure sandboxes, evaluation tools (evals), persistent memory, and authentication (auth). This development aims to provide developers with a comprehensive infrastructure, allowing them to focus on agent logic rather than underlying operational complexities. Managed Deep Agents represent a significant shift toward more robust and scalable AI agent architectures within the LangChain ecosystem, offering a unified path from initial development to production-ready deployment.

LangChain Announces General Availability of LangSmith BYOC on AWS for Enterprise Teams

LangChain has officially announced the General Availability (GA) of LangSmith Bring Your Own Cloud (BYOC) on Amazon Web Services (AWS). This milestone provides enterprise-level teams with a managed solution for observability, evaluation, and deployment of AI applications, all hosted within the organization's own Virtual Private Cloud (VPC). By moving to General Availability, LangSmith BYOC on AWS offers a standardized path for enterprises to leverage LangChain's sophisticated development tools while maintaining strict control over their data and infrastructure. The service is specifically designed to meet the security and operational requirements of large-scale organizations that necessitate private cloud environments for their AI workflows.

Zed Introduces Delta: A New Multiplayer Environment for Collaborative Coding with AI Agents and Real-Time Review

Zed has officially unveiled Delta, a specialized multiplayer environment designed to facilitate seamless collaboration between human developers and AI agents. Delta addresses the disconnect between code and conversation by integrating them into a single, unified workspace. At the core of this platform is DeltaDB, a technology that replicates both the worktree and the conversation in real-time for all participants. Delta is designed to work with existing Git repositories, ensuring that edits and discussions are captured between commits without disrupting traditional workflows. By moving away from traditional commit-based commenting, Delta allows for persistent, anchored feedback on any line of code, regardless of whether it was authored by a human or an agent. The project is currently entering its private beta phase, marking a significant milestone in Zed's long-term vision for collaborative software development.

Twitch Streamers Can Now Opt Out of Amazon Generative AI Training to Protect Creator Content

Twitch has introduced a new privacy feature allowing creators to opt out of having their content used to train Amazon’s generative AI models. This update enables streamers to protect a wide array of data, including live streams, Video on Demand (VOD) content, clips, and stream chat logs. Additionally, channel-specific text and images can be excluded from future training sets. The policy specifically targets Amazon AI models designed for text generation and synthesis. By providing this opt-out mechanism, Twitch addresses growing concerns regarding data sovereignty and creator rights in the age of large-scale AI development. The setting applies to future training cycles, marking a significant shift in how the Amazon-owned platform manages user-generated data for artificial intelligence purposes.

DeepSeek V4 Pro 0813 GA Release: A Comprehensive Analysis of Pricing, 1M Context, and MoE Architecture

DeepSeek has officially announced the General Availability (GA) release of DeepSeek V4 Pro 0813, a large-scale Mixture-of-Experts (MoE) model. Now accessible via OpenRouter, this model introduces a massive 1M token context window, catering to high-volume and complex data processing tasks. With a competitive pricing structure of $0.435 per 1M input tokens and $0.87 per 1M output tokens, it positions itself as a cost-effective solution for developers. The model maintains OpenAI compatibility, allowing for seamless integration through standard SDKs. This release highlights DeepSeek's commitment to scalable AI architecture, offering robust performance metrics including optimized throughput and latency, while supporting advanced features like tool calling and structured outputs.

Lovable Secures $400 Million Series C Funding to Reach $13.3 Billion Valuation Milestone

Lovable has officially announced the successful closing of a $400 million Series C funding round, a move that has propelled the company's valuation to an impressive $13.3 billion. This significant financial milestone follows a period of rapid growth and capital accumulation. In July 2025, the company raised $200 million in a Series A round at a $1.8 billion valuation, which was quickly followed by a $330 million Series B round in December 2025, valuing the company at $6.6 billion. The latest Series C round represents a doubling of the company's valuation in just eight months, highlighting a steep upward trajectory in its market worth. Qwen3.8-2.4T-A95B Released on Hugging Face Featuring Advanced XML Tool Calling and Reasoning Integration

The Qwen team has introduced Qwen3.8-2.4T-A95B on Hugging Face, showcasing a sophisticated chat template designed for high-precision tool calling and integrated reasoning. The model utilizes a strict XML-based format for function execution, employing tags such as <tool_call>, <function>, and <parameter> to manage complex interactions. A key feature of this release is the support for explicit reasoning instructions that can be processed before function calls, alongside a robust system prompt structure. By adopting a ChatML-style syntax with specific message delimiters, the model ensures clear boundaries between system, user, and assistant roles. This technical update emphasizes structured output and multi-parameter handling, providing developers with a more controlled environment for building agentic AI applications and executing external functions.

Google Research Identifies Recall as the Primary Bottleneck for Parametric Factuality in Generative AI

A recent publication from Google Research, titled "Empty shelves or lost keys? Recall is the bottleneck for parametric factuality," explores the underlying causes of factual inaccuracies in generative AI models. The research investigates whether models fail to provide correct information because they never learned it (empty shelves) or because they cannot retrieve it from their internal parameters (lost keys). The study concludes that the primary bottleneck for parametric factuality is recall—the model's ability to access information already stored within its weights. This finding suggests that improving AI factuality requires a focus on internal retrieval mechanisms rather than simply increasing the volume of training data or model size, marking a significant shift in how researchers approach the challenge of model reliability.

Chinese AI Startup ModelBest Initiates Mandatory Pre-IPO Tutoring Phase

ModelBest, a prominent artificial intelligence startup based in mainland China, has officially commenced its pre-IPO process. According to recent reports, the company has entered the pre-IPO tutoring stage, which is a compulsory regulatory requirement in mainland China. This phase serves as a mandatory precursor that companies must complete before they are permitted to formally file for an Initial Public Offering (IPO). The move signals ModelBest's strategic transition toward the public markets and highlights the rigorous procedural framework governing tech listings in the region. By adhering to this mandatory stage, ModelBest is taking the necessary legal steps to prepare for its eventual formal filing, marking a significant milestone in its corporate development within the competitive AI landscape.

US AI Startup Cognition Seeks $1 Billion Funding Round at a Massive $40 Billion Valuation

Cognition, a prominent US-based AI startup founded in 2023, is reportedly eyeing a significant capital raise of $1 billion. This funding round is expected to value the company at approximately $40 billion, marking a meteoric rise for the firm within just three years of its inception. The startup's primary offering, an AI-powered coding agent named Devin, has already gained traction in highly regulated and complex sectors. According to the company, Devin is currently being utilized by major entities within the banking and automotive industries. This potential investment underscores the intensifying financial interest in autonomous AI agents capable of transforming software development workflows across global industries.
